Here is a list of some events happened on May 16.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1997 | Mobutu Sese Seko, the President of Zaire, flees the country. |
1770 | The 14-year-old Marie Antoinette marries 15-year-old Louis-Auguste, who later becomes king of France. |
1918 | The Sedition Act of 1918 is passed by the U.S. Congress, making criticism of the government during wartime an imprisonable offense. It will be repealed less than two years later. |
1888 | Nikola Tesla delivers a lecture describing the equipment which will allow efficient generation and use of alternating currents to transmit electric power over long distances. |
946 | Emperor Suzaku abdicates the throne in favor of his brother Murakami who becomes the 62nd emperor of Japan. |
1866 | The United States Congress establishes the nickel. |
1969 | Venera program: Venera 5, a Soviet space probe, lands on Venus. |
1811 | Peninsular War: The allies Spain, Portugal and United Kingdom fight an inconclusive battle against the French at the Albuera.[6] It is, in proportion to the numbers involved, the bloodiest battle of the war. |
1527 | The Florentines drive out the Medici for a second time and Florence re-establishes itself as a republic. |
1925 | The first modern performance of Claudio Monteverdi's opera Il ritorno d'Ulisse in patria occurred in Paris. |
